Skydance New Media’s Star Wars Game is a Revival (of Sorts) of Visceral’s Project Ragtag – Rumour

A new report claims that the Star Wars game in development at Amy Hennig's studio will have plenty in common with Hennig's cancelled Star Wars game at Visceral.

Posted By | On 20th, Apr. 2022

Star Wars - Skydance New Media

It was recently announced that Skydance New Media – the studio headed by Uncharted creator Amy Hennig – is collaborating with Lucasfilm Games on a new action-adventure game set in the Star Wars universe. That would have been a significant enough announcement as is, but of course, Hennig’s history with Star Wars gives it more weight.

Hennig was leading development on a third person action-adventure Star Wars title at Visceral Games for several years. Codenamed Project Ragtag, the project was cancelled in 2017 after several years of development, and Visceral Games was shut down. It seems, however, that Ragtag might have found a way to live on.

As per prominent leaker @accngt (via DualShockers), Skydance New Media’s Star Wars game, which is reportedly codenamed Project Walton, is a revival of “some sort” of Project Ragtag. Allegedly, the game will be set in the Rebel Alliance era (the era that the original Star Wars trilogy is set in), similar to Ragtag, though the leaker doesn’t go into further detail on what other similarities the two projects could have.

Interestingly, Hennig’s team at Skydance New Media has another major licensed AAA game in the works, with a Marvel game having been announced last October. Reportedly, the project is either based on Fantastic Four or Ant-Man– read more on that through here.
